Brush Clearing Service in Atlanta, GA
Brush clearing service involves removing overgrown vegetation, including shrubs, small trees, and dense brush, to improve the appearance and safety of a property. This service is commonly requested for projects such as preparing land for new construction, maintaining existing landscapes, clearing around utility lines, or creating firebreaks in wooded areas.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ing, including what types of vegetation will be removed, the extent of the area covered, and any potential impact on the landscape or surrounding environment.
Before requesting brush clearing, homeowners should consider the size of the area to be cleared and the types of vegetation involved.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project includes disposal of debris and if any special equipment is needed for difficult-to-reach areas. Understanding these details can assist in planning the project effectively and ensuring the work aligns with the property’s needs and future plans.

Common Brush Clearing Service Jobs
Brush clearing services remove overgrown vegetation to improve property appearance and safety.
Lot clearing involves removing brush and debris to prepare land for development or landscaping.
Fire prevention clearing reduces fire hazards by removing dense brush and dead vegetation.
Trail and pathway clearing maintains clear access routes through wooded or overgrown areas.
Fence line clearing keeps boundaries visible and prevents brush from encroaching on property lines.
Storm debris removal clears fallen branches and brush after severe weather events.
